My ellipsis 8 tablet won’t connect to my home WiFi with WPA or WPA2 security turned on. I get the message, “Obtaining IP address…” The device will connect successfully if I turn WiFi security to none. Although, it will connect to my friend’s WiFi with WPA/WPA2 security turned on. I’ve tried forgetting the WiFi and re-adding it, restarting the router, and powering the device off and on. I have 7 other devices that connect to my WiFi using WPA/WPA2 security without a problem. The device was connected successfully to my WiFi for months until I decided to do a factory reset because it was acting sluggish. Does anybody have suggestions on how I can fix this issue?
